### **1. Understanding the Material: Du Pont Nylon**
Du Pont is a trusted name in synthetic materials, and their nylon leaders are known for durability and flexibility. Nylon offers excellent **knot strength**, **abrasion resistance**, and **shock absorption**, making it ideal for fighting aggressive fish. Compared to fluorocarbon or braided lines, nylon is more buoyant, which can be advantageous for topwater fishing or when using live bait.

**Why choose nylon?**
– **Affordability**: Nylon is cost-effective without sacrificing performance.
– **Versatility**: Works well in both freshwater and saltwater environments.
– **Forgiveness**: Stretches slightly to reduce sudden breaks when a fish strikes.

### **2. Breaking Down the Specifications**
The **6 Ft. length** and **12 lb. test strength** make this leader suitable for a variety of fishing scenarios:

– **Freshwater Fishing**: Perfect for bass, trout, and panfish. The 12 lb. test provides enough strength to handle larger fish while remaining light enough for finesse techniques.
– **Saltwater Applications**: Works well for inshore species like redfish, snook, or smaller tarpon. However, for toothy predators (e.g., barracuda or kingfish), consider a fluorocarbon leader for added abrasion resistance.
– **Leader vs. Main Line**: Since this is a **pre-cut leader**, it’s best used as a terminal connection between your main line (braid or mono) and the lure/hook.

### **3. When to Use a 6 Ft. Leader**
A **6-foot leader** is a versatile choice for multiple techniques:
– **Casting Distance**: Longer leaders can reduce casting efficiency, while shorter ones may spook fish. Six feet strikes a good balance.
– **Stealth Approach**: In clear water, a longer leader helps keep the main line (especially braid) less visible to fish.
– **Fly Fishing**: If you’re using a floating line, a 6 ft. nylon leader provides good turnover for dry flies or poppers.

### **4. 12 lb. Test Strength – Is It Right for You?**
The **12 lb. test** is a middle-ground option:
– **Light to Medium Fishing**: Ideal for spinning or baitcasting setups targeting fish up to 10-15 lbs.
– **Finesse vs. Power**: If you’re fishing heavy cover, you might prefer a stronger leader (20-30 lb.), but for open water or finesse presentations, 12 lb. offers a good mix of strength and subtlety.

### **6. Comparing to Other Leader Materials**
– **Fluorocarbon**: More invisible underwater and sinks faster, but often pricier.
– **Braided Line**: Higher strength-to-diameter ratio but lacks abrasion resistance.
